How to use AI to avoid incorrect citations in academic writing?
AI tools can significantly reduce incorrect citations by automating verification processes and cross-referencing source material. This is feasible through specialized reference managers and dedicated text-checking algorithms.
Key principles include verifying citation metadata directly against databases and analyzing contextual relevance. Essential conditions require access to reliable scholarly databases and correctly formatted source input. Applications must scrutinize reference list consistency and in-text citation alignment. Note that AI suggestions still require human review for nuanced source interpretation and context accuracy. AI's scope is currently strongest in detecting mismatched dates, authors, journals, and DOIs.
Implement this by integrating AI citation checkers during drafting. First, utilize reference management software like Zotero with AI plugins to validate entries against sources. Second, employ dedicated tools that scan manuscripts, flagging inconsistencies between text and bibliography. Third, use AI-powered plagiarism detectors to identify misattributed text and verify proper source linkage. Crucially, always manually review AI-generated corrections for contextual fidelity and to avoid introducing new errors. This enhances academic integrity and workflow efficiency.
